Surcount Aarto Perjalani

Aarto Perjalani is most renowned for his involvement in the Battle of the Baneswood during the  Doric-Aijian War. Before the war, Aarto was Marshal of the Surcounty of Anttula as an unlanded vassal to Grand Duke Arttu I. Aarto was not among the commander whom the Grand Duke led into the war against Aijia, instead, he continued to administrate the Surcounty of Anttula, this was until the tide of the war began to turn. When the Aijian forces began to push the Doric forces back across the Tora River, the Eastern Surcounties of Ashcastle and Anttula came under attack. While the battle was almost futile, being without any central leadership and greatly outnumbered due to the majority of manpower having been sent to the Grand Duke's army, only larger settlements were able to hold out and militias able to protect the land from the Aijian forces. Aarto, in his capacity as marshal, was in a tricky position. With limited manpower, he would need to mount a defence, by the time he had sufficient soldiers under his command, Ashcastle had already fallen, only Ilpamett held out north of Anttula. Aarto would organise a campaign of guerrilla warfare against the invading army, largely focusing on dwindling their numbers before engaging in open combat, this would be so successful that he would eventually push back the Aijian forces as far as Sjolund before the Treaty of Pilkala was signed.
